Default 02 block vs 99 head question

I have a 99 Miata, my son blew out #4 piston@100 mph. Replacement 02 salvage block rebuilt and machined. 99 head rebuilt and machined. Which head gasket should I use? The 99 or the 02? One with coolant reroute ,one without. Called Mazda Corp and local dealer, no one knows. Any help would be appreciated!

Why didn't you use the 2002 head to match the 2002 block?

Does the 2002 have variable valve timing?

You may need to take the engine to a engine builder for inspection & advice.
